Anyone know anything about this one? Intrigued by the 240 wheels, must be using 240 running gear, does that mean there's big powahz under that mirror-polished bonnet?
Re: VOC BKV??
Posted: 10 Jul 2009 11:07 pm
by classicswede
That car is up for sale!!
Richard has done a great job with it and the body is in superb shape.
Running gear back end is a 140 rear axle.
Front end is amazon converted to take 240 hubs and vented discs.
Engine wise a quite basic B20 on twin su's
